Phase One: Description and Assessment
Overview
Within the LDN framework, the assessment phase establishes the baseline against which LDN progress is assessed. This involves additional preliminary assessments in land potential and resilience, land stratification, and socio-economic/gender inclusion assessments. In relation to ILUP, assessment also takes stock of the roles and influence of relevant stakeholders and actors reflected in land tenure arrangements, governance structures, land conflicts, and access to ecosystem services.

Tools
Tool |
Description |
|
Restoration Opportunities Optimization Tool (ROOT) |
Optimization tool developed by IUCN that supports selection of areas for restoration of ecosystem services |
|
Trends.Earth |
EO data tool used to assess the status of the three LDN indicators, both for initial assessment and monitoring of implementation progress |
|
Visual Soil/Vegetation Guides |
Support expert judgement for rapid assessment of land condition (quality dependent on expert experience); produce estimations, not measurements |

Siting Tool |
Combines spatial assessment and field measurements; desk study identifies optimal sampling sites or local of sensitive areas for a range of indicators; can be used to identify hotspots of change for further investigation to reveal underlying drivers |

WOCAT-LADA-DESIRE Mapping Tool |
Tool facilitating systematic assessment by local experts encompassing key indicators and additional region-specific indicators (biophysical, socio-economic); both for initial assessment and monitoring of implementation progress |
|
Social Tenure Domain Model |
Socio-economic analysis tool used to provide wider context for preliminary assessments of LDN framework |
|
LandPKS |
Crowd-sourcing tool allowing participants to autonomously enter observations/knowledge in a web application, for initial appraisal and monitoring (feedback from local stakeholders) |
|
LADA Local Assessment tool |
Process-oriented tool facilitating stakeholder participation and ownership of planning and implementation process by providing categorization and selection mechanism of activities based on local needs, resources |

LUP4LDN |
Participatory land use planning tool that integrates LDN and is applicable to all LUP phases |
|
Transect Walks |
Tool wherein experts and locals travel through an area, documenting landscape/land profile on a map (incl. land degradation extent) |

Questionnaire on Sustainable Land Management Technologies |
Surveying tool and database to gather data on available land management technologies and their implementation; Involves interviewing land users on technology applicability and impact, inputs and costs + natural, human environment |
|
Locality mapping |
Stakeholders individually/as a group map out a geographic unit containing boundaries and key features; final map contains features agreed upon by all stakeholders via discussion |

Context and community mapping |
Similar to locality mapping, but begins with expert mapping of land cover, incl. key uses, based on aerial imagery of area; local farmers then provide key points of interest on maps/satellite images (e.g. relating to land tenure); Alternative: Fit-For-Purpose Land Administration framework |

Focus groups |
Tool for compiling local land use knowledge and related aspects (incl. Land degradation); can be supported by visual representation of land degradation indicator trends |

Collect Earth |
Open-source satellite image viewing and interpretation system providing land cover and land use reference data for classifying and monitoring land |

SEPAL |
System for land monitoring w/ access to earth observation data, processing and analysis, suitable for local needs |
|
MapX |
Open-source cloud-based database (geospatial/earth observation data) for mapping and monitoring sustainable use of natural resources |
|
WOCAT Earth Engine Apps |
Set of spatially-explicit tools that help identify priority areas for implementation of sustainable management practices and integration of indicators for monitoring and evaluation; specific to LDN |
